WebThe following formula can be used to determine the distance an object falls due togravity in a specific time period:d =112 gt2The variables in the formula are as follows:• d is the distance in meters,• g is 9.8,• and tis the time in seconds that the object has been falling.Write a function named fall i ngDi stance that accepts an object's ... WebWrite a function named falling_distance that accept an object's falling time (in seconds) as an argument . The function should return the distance, in meters, that the object has fallen during that time interval. Write a program the calls the function in a loop that passes the values 1 through 10 as arguments and displays the return value. st bens wisconsin

Webdef falling_distance ( i ): d = ( 1 / 2) * 9.8 * ( i ** 2) print ( format ( d, '6.2f' ), 'meters') return d for i in range ( 1, 11 ): falling_distance ( i) WebMar 7, 2014 · Python 2.7 defaults to integer division, so energy = 1 / 2 * mass * vellocity ** 2 is equivalent to energy = (1 // 2) * mass * velocity ** 2 = 0 * mass * velocity ** 2 = 0 To default to floating point division, place the following line at the top of your script: from __future__ import division or simply write energy as:
